I chose Early Childhood Australia.  Some of the current international research topic I learned about on this website is:
  • Resources to support services, families and children deal with bushfires
  • Challenging issues which arise in the care and education of young children
  • Learning and teaching through play
  • The Early Years Learning Framework: Building Confident learners
Also, I learned that Early Childhood Australia website supports Best Practice with links to help build emotional foundations for learning, feeling and behaviours.  Learning about babies and toddlers and a lot more.  The new information that got my attention on the Early Childhood Australia website is, how to become a member of their organization.  Being a member, you will have to join a non-profit, non-government organisation that has continually advocate for the best interests of children from birth to eight years old.  Also, as a member of Early Childhood Australia, you can also lend your support to this vital, yet often underrated, work.
